more honest

/mɔːr ˈɒnɪst/

[/mɔːr ˈɒnɪst/]

comparative of honest

Intermediateadjective

Definition

Comparative form of 'honest', made with 'more' because the adjective has several syllables.

Example

He is more honest than most people.

Etymology

Formed analytically from 'more' plus 'honest' rather than by adding '-er'.

How & Where It’s Used

Longer adjectives use 'more' instead of the '-er' ending.
